Number of classroom teachers in primary education in Czechia
Czechia: Number of classroom teachers in primary education was 25,979 in 2013. ▲ Rising
Number of classroom teachers in primary education in Czechia, 1971–2013
Source: UNICEF.
Analysis
Czechia recorded 25,979 for number of classroom teachers in primary education in 2013.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.3% on the previous year and down 23.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of classroom teachers in primary education in Czechia peaked at 38,196 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 21,539, in 1988.
Czechia ranks 44th of 71 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 41 years of available data.
Number of classroom teachers in primary education in Czechia,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1971 | 24,881 | — |
| 1972 | 25,498 | +2.5% |
| 1973 | 25,809 | +1.2% |
| 1974 | 25,913 | +0.4% |
| 1975 | 25,593 | -1.2% |
| 1976 | 25,032 | -2.2% |
| 1977 | 24,878 | -0.6% |
| 1978 | 23,206 | -6.7% |
| 1979 | 23,795 | +2.5% |
| 1981 | 21,999 | -7.5% |
| 1982 | 23,225 | +5.6% |
| 1983 | 24,216 | +4.3% |
| 1984 | 24,521 | +1.3% |
| 1985 | 24,090 | -1.8% |
| 1986 | 23,618 | -2.0% |
| 1987 | 22,742 | -3.7% |
| 1988 | 21,539 | -5.3% |
| 1989 | 23,385 | +8.6% |
| 1990 | 23,145 | -1.0% |
| 1991 | 23,630 | +2.1% |
| 1992 | 24,307 | +2.9% |
| 1993 | 27,502 | +13.1% |
| 1994 | 27,420 | -0.3% |
| 1995 | 26,689 | -2.7% |
| 1996 | 28,356 | +6.2% |
| 1998 | 37,498 | +32.2% |
| 1999 | 35,786 | -4.6% |
| 2000 | 38,196 | +6.7% |
| 2001 | 35,611 | -6.8% |
| 2002 | 34,795 | -2.3% |
| 2003 | 33,737 | -3.0% |
| 2004 | 32,558 | -3.5% |
| 2005 | 30,952 | -4.9% |
| 2006 | 30,226 | -2.3% |
| 2007 | 24,713 | -18.2% |
| 2008 | 24,893 | +0.7% |
| 2009 | 24,890 | -0.0% |
| 2010 | 24,769 | -0.5% |
| 2011 | 24,880 | +0.4% |
| 2012 | 25,161 | +1.1% |
| 2013 | 25,979 | +3.3% |
